During the teenage years, particularly for girls, their bodies and minds are undergoing significant changes. This period marks a crucial stage in personal development that requires attention to various health issues. The importance of comprehensive health education during adolescence cannot be overstated as it lays the foundation for a healthy lifestyle into adulthood. In this article, we will explore the key areas of health education for adolescent girls, emphasizing both physical and mental well-being.

1. Physical Health Education

Physical health encompasses a range of bodily functions, including nutrition, exercise, and hygiene. Proper guidance in these areas is essential to ensure that teenage girls maintain good health.

- Nutrition: Adolescence is a critical period when the body grows rapidly, requiring an increase in nutrient intake. It is crucial for girls to understand the importance of balanced meals and adequate vitamins and minerals. Education on healthy eating habits should include understanding macronutrients (proteins, carbohydrates, fats) and micronutrients (vitamins, minerals), as well as the role of hydration.

- Exercise: Regular physical activity not only promotes a fit body but also enhances mental health. Girls should be encouraged to engage in various forms of exercise, from team sports like basketball or volleyball to individual activities such as yoga or dance. Emphasis on the benefits of cardiovascular exercises, strength training, and flexibility routines can help them develop healthy habits that last into adulthood.

- Hygiene: Personal hygiene is vital for maintaining good health and preventing infections. Education should cover proper hand washing techniques, dental care (brushing teeth twice a day), skin care, and regular visits to healthcare providers such as dentists and gynecologists. Girls should also be taught about the importance of menstrual hygiene management.

2. Mental Health and Emotional Well-being

The teenage years can be emotionally challenging due to rapid changes in body image, academic pressures, peer relationships, and the onset of puberty. Addressing mental health is equally important as physical health.

- Emotional Support: It is crucial for girls to feel supported by friends, family, and educators during this period. Encouraging open communication about feelings can help them navigate their emotions effectively. Adolescents should learn coping strategies such as expressing emotions through journaling or speaking with trusted adults when facing stress or anxiety.

- Anxiety and Depression: Mental health issues like anxiety and depression are common among adolescents but often go unaddressed due to stigma or lack of awareness. Education on recognizing signs of mental distress and seeking help can empower girls to take proactive steps towards their well-being. Teachers, parents, and healthcare providers should play a role in identifying potential symptoms early.

- Self-esteem: Building self-esteem is fundamental for healthy development. Girls need guidance on understanding body image, setting realistic goals, and accepting themselves unconditionally. Activities that foster self-confidence, such as sports or creative pursuits, can be particularly beneficial during this stage.

3. Sexual Health

Sexual health education is a critical component of comprehensive health care during adolescence. It should cover biological changes related to puberty, safe sex practices, and prevention of sexually transmitted infections (STIs).

- Puberty Education: Girls should be informed about the physical and emotional changes associated with puberty. This includes menstrual cycles, breast development, and other secondary sexual characteristics. Open discussions about these topics can reduce fear and misunderstandings.

- Safe Sex Practices: Comprehensive sex education teaches girls about consent, mutual respect, and the importance of using protection during sexual activity to prevent unwanted pregnancies and STIs. Providing information on various methods of contraception (condoms, oral contraceptives) is essential for informed decision-making.

- STI Prevention: Awareness about common STIs such as HIV/AIDS, chlamydia, gonorrhea, and HPV can help girls protect themselves from potential health risks. Education should include preventive measures like regular testing and safe sex practices.

4. Substance Abuse Prevention

Substance abuse is a growing concern among teenagers. Proper education on the dangers of drugs and alcohol can significantly reduce risk behaviors.

- Drug Awareness: Girls need to understand the short-term and long-term effects of drug use, including addiction, organ damage, and social consequences. Real-life examples and case studies can make learning more engaging and relatable.

- Alcohol Education: Educating girls about the risks associated with alcohol consumption is important, especially considering its prevalence among young people. Discussing topics like binge drinking, impaired judgment, and legal issues related to underage drinking can help deter harmful behaviors.

5. Preventive Healthcare

Regular check-ups, vaccinations, and screenings are essential for maintaining overall health during adolescence. Girls should be encouraged to take responsibility for their health through proactive measures.

- Annual Physical Exams: These visits allow healthcare providers to monitor growth patterns, screen for diseases, and provide personalized advice on lifestyle choices.

- Vaccinations: Keeping up-to-date with recommended vaccinations, such as those against HPV or meningitis, can protect girls from serious illnesses. Information about the benefits of these vaccines should be included in health education programs.

- Screenings and Tests: Early detection of conditions like breast cancer, cervical cancer, and vision problems is crucial for effective treatment. Girls should know when and how often to undergo relevant tests based on their age and risk factors.

6. Bullying Prevention

Bullying remains a significant issue in schools and online environments. Educating girls about recognizing bullying behaviors and developing strategies to cope with or report incidents can create safer communities.

- Identifying Bullying: Teaching girls to identify different forms of bullying, whether verbal, physical, or cyberbullying, is the first step toward addressing it effectively.

- Coping Mechanisms: Girls should be equipped with tools for dealing with bullies, such as seeking help from teachers or counselors, practicing assertiveness, and learning self-defense techniques if necessary. Encouraging bystander intervention can also make a difference in preventing bullying incidents.

7. Sexual Orientation and Gender Identity

In today’s world, acknowledging and respecting diverse sexual orientations and gender identities is essential for inclusive health education.

- Understanding Diversity: Education should foster an environment where all students feel valued regardless of their sexual orientation or gender identity. This includes recognizing the importance of using appropriate pronouns and creating safe spaces for open dialogue.

- Support Systems: Providing resources and support networks can help LGBTQ+ girls navigate challenges they may face, such as coming out to family members or dealing with discrimination at school.

Conclusion

Comprehensive health education during adolescence is vital for promoting lifelong well-being. By addressing physical health, mental health, sexual health, substance abuse prevention, preventive healthcare, bullying prevention, and understanding diversity, we can empower girls to lead healthy, fulfilling lives. Parental involvement, teacher training, community resources, and school policies all play crucial roles in ensuring that these programs are effective and sustainable.

As society continues to evolve, so too must our approach to adolescent health education. Let us strive for a world where every girl receives the knowledge and support she needs to thrive during this critical period of growth and development.
